Sea views along the promenade, feet in the sand on Plage des Libraires, award-winning cuisine on Avenue De Gaulle, Sunday brunch overlooking the Atlantic… Pornichet’s culinary scene reflects the spirit of the town itself, balancing laid-back conviviality with more refined pleasures. We have organised this selection by atmosphere to help you choose according to the mood of the moment.

Some of Pornichet’s finest restaurants open directly onto sweeping ocean views. From Place des Océanes to Boulevard des Océanides, from Bonne Source to Plage des Libraires, these seven addresses all share one undeniable advantage: uninterrupted views of the Atlantic, whether for lunch or dinner.

Shellfish and Crustaceans

Facing the ocean, on Pornichet's Place des Océanes, Coquillages et crustacés is the ideal address for savoring the sea in a simple, joyfully relaxed atmosphere.

The Guys from the Coast

Facing the ocean on Boulevard des Océanides, Les Gars de la Côte is a friendly crêperie where people come as much for the setting as for the pleasure of eating well.

The Octopus

Facing the ocean, on Pornichet's Boulevard des Océanides, L'Octopus is a friendly address combining pizzeria, bar and relaxed atmosphere, ideal after a day at the beach or a stroll along the seafront.

Three restaurants sit directly on Plage des Libraires, inviting you to enjoy lunch or dinner with your feet in the sand. Nina à la Plage and Bocca Sunset focus on sunset dining and immersive seaside experiences. L’Escale embraces the charm of a family-friendly crêperie. Different atmospheres, one exceptional setting: the bay.

Crêpes and galettes are part of Pornichet’s culinary identity. Two addresses celebrate this Breton tradition, both facing the Atlantic. L’Escale, directly on Plage des Libraires, and Les Gars de la Côte on Boulevard des Océanides offer two different atmospheres built around the same expertise: salted butter and buckwheat perfection.

Two restaurants invite you to travel the world without leaving Pornichet. Le Bourlingueur, near the train station, offers an exotic atmosphere in a warm and colourful setting. Bahia Tikka, located in the Pornichet Atlantique business district, offers an off-the-beaten-path culinary experience, particularly suited to group gatherings and events.

Shelves lined with bottles, concise menus, seasonal products — the wine bar dining concept feels perfectly at home in Pornichet. Glouglou La Table embraces the atmosphere of a lively, shared dining experience. Only Wine, just steps from the railway station, specialises in natural wines to enjoy on site or take away.

Kon-Tiki

Just a stone's throw from the Sud Bretagne hotel, opposite Pornichet's market square, the Kon-Tiki is a friendly address well known to the locals. In a warm atmosphere, Karine and Julien, passionate restaurateurs, welcome you with generosity.

For smaller appetites

Sometimes you are not looking for a full meal, just a pleasant pause. At Square Hervo, just steps from the tidal harbour, Square Gourmand offers ice creams and sweet treats to enjoy on its sea-facing terrace. Perfect for satisfying a small craving between two seaside strolls.
